Bharat Rashtra Samithi (BRS) working president, K.T. Rama Rao (KTR), said he had done nothing wrong in the Formula E race payments and would face the law and come out clean.

In response to the Governor, Jishnu Dev Varma, giving permission to prosecute him in the Formula E race case, he said the case was politically motivated and said the Congress Government would not prove anything in it. KTR said that this is absolutely politically motivated and people are aware of how he has been bounded for raising public issues.

At a press conference held in Hyderabad on Friday (November 21, 2025), KTR said he was ready for the lie-detector test as well to prove his point that it [the race] was conducted to enhance Telangana’s image.

The BRS working president also launched a blistering attack on Chief Minister A. Revanth Reddy, alleging that the State government is attempting to execute what he termed “India’s biggest land scam” under the newly announced Hyderabad Industrial Lands Transformation Policy (HILTP).

He claimed that the policy was crafted not for public benefit but as a “blueprint for a ₹5 lakh crore scam” intended to enrich a select group of politically aligned middlemen, relatives and real estate networks close to the Chief Minister.
